A Study Evaluating the Real World Experience of Participants Treated With BRIUMVI® (Ublituximab-xiiy) for Relapsing Multiple Sclerosis (RMS)

Overview

The purpose of this study is to evaluate safety, effiectiveness, and to gain insight into the treatment experience of participants prescribed BRIUMVI® (ublituximab-xiiy) in the real-world setting

Eligibility

Inclusion Criteria:

  1. Confirmed Multiple Sclerosis (MS) diagnosis.
  2. Participants who have not received any BRIUMVI® (ublituximab-xiiy) infusion prior to study start. Participants who have been prescribed BRIUMVI® (ublituximab-xiiy) but have not yet received their first infusion on Day 1 of 150 milligrams (mg) can be included.

Exclusion Criteria:

  1. Have received any live or live-attenuated vaccines (including for varicella-zoster virus or measles) within 4 weeks prior to first BRIUMVI® (ublituximab-xiiy) administration or any non-live vaccines within 2 weeks prior to first BRIUMVI® (ublituximab-xiiy) administration.
  2. Any active infection (e.g., active Hepatitis B virus [HBV])
  3. Concurrent participation in any interventional MS trials, or planned concurrent treatment with other Multiple Sclerosis Disease Modifying Therapy (MS DMT) during the study period.

What is a clinical trial?

A clinical trial is a study designed to test specific interventions or treatments' effectiveness and safety, paving the way for new, innovative healthcare solutions.

Why should I take part in a clinical trial?

Participating in a clinical trial provides early access to potentially effective treatments and directly contributes to the healthcare advancements that benefit us all.

How long does a clinical trial take place?

The duration of clinical trials varies. Some trials last weeks, some years, depending on the phase and intention of the trial.

Do I get compensated for taking part in clinical trials?

Compensation varies per trial. Some offer payment or reimbursement for time and travel, while others may not.

How safe are clinical trials?

Clinical trials follow strict ethical guidelines and protocols to safeguard participants' health. They are closely monitored and safety reviewed regularly.
